1Password 8 in Safari overrides CMD+SHIFT+X

Hi there, At my work we use CMD+SHIFT+X globally system-wide to open bugs in our bug tracker. I have almost a decade of muscle memory built up for this and use it many times per day. 1Password ...
  • 1P_Dave's avatar
    3 days ago

    I'm happy to share that Safari 26, included with macOS Tahoe, now includes the ability to change browser extension keyboard shortcuts. 🎉

    This means you can change the default shortcut (Command–Shift–X) for opening the 1Password pop-up, in case you already use that combo for something else. Here’s how to set it up:

    1. Update to macOS Tahoe
    2. Open Safari.
    3. Click on Safari next to the  Apple logo in the menu bar and then click Settings
    4. Click Extensions.
    5. Choose 1Password then scroll down and edit the shortcut.
